The opensource arduino software ide makes it easy to write code and upload it to the board. Really the question should be arduino vs launchpad or another pic development board or avr versus pic. Oct 28, 2016 arduino uno to atmega328 shrinking your arduino projects duration. The arduino uno is a microcontroller board based on the atmega328 microchip. Ov7670 camera interfacingwitharduinomicrocontroller. Add arduino to your resume the arduino certification program is now available in simplified chinese. Arduino arduinoboardnano nrf24l01 arduino, arduino. The image below shows an avr atmega328 microcontroller chip. Arduino download the best arduino uno r3 micro controller. Where different from the arduino base feature set, compatibility, features, and licensing details are included. Arduino uno is one of the famous microcontroller boards of the arduino family and is developed by arduino.
It is way more powerful than arduino uno and also twice as long from it. The iteaduino uno is an arduino compatible microcontroller that features extra pin headers, selectable 3. This microcontroller has 14 digital inputoutput pins and 6 analog inputs. Sending at 57600 cannot be read by a receiver at 9600. Erste schritte mit dem arduino uno r3 volkers elektronik. Here youll find a selection of our arduino products, for information and new products then check out our maker space section on the main website. In 16x2 lcd there are 16 pins over all if there is a back light, if there is no back light there will be 14 pins. Its intended for artists, designers, hobbyists, and anyone interested in creating interactive objects or environments. Arduino is simply a development board that includes an atmel avr processor and the necessary hardware to use it there there tons of custom shields available for the arduino, including a wifi shield.
Otherwise, it is just fun to know that you can duplicate all aspects of the software environment. Introduction to the arduino microcontroller handson research in complex systems shanghai jiao tong university june 17 29, 2012 instructor. It is easy to use and a common person with no prior technical can learn the software without much difficulty. So if you are planning using android i would definatly look into arduino.
The circuit connection for rgb led arduino interfacing is shown in below figure. Many versions of the official arduino hardware have been commercially produced to date. Opensource electronic prototyping platform enabling users to create interactive electronic objects. In this paper, arduino uno atmega328 microcontroller is described in a detailed manner.
Refer to the getting started page for installation instructions. Picsimlab is a realtime emulator of development boards with integrated mplabxavrgdb debugger. It contains everything needed to support the microcontroller. The exact part number of this chip is atmega328ppu as found printed on the top of the chip. Dear all im having a problem with softwareserial function, i am using code that come with arduino s ide 1. Crazy engineers drawing robot arduino grbl corexy drawbot. The esp8266 runs on nodemcu and does the internet connection and related parts. The atmega328 on the arduino uno comes preburned with a. It uses an atmel atmega328 for the main processor and an atmega8u2 for. In short an atmega328 is a microcontroller chip found on arduino uno boards. Programmer atmega328p microcontroleur francais youtube. Introduction to arduino uno the engineering projects.
Arduino is an opensource electronics platform based on easytouse hardware and software. Shields are additional boards that usually follow the form factor of the arduino uno and can be attached to the arduino to add different functionalities. Arduino uno with multiple software serial devices fizix. Arduino mega 2560 projects list in pdf offline downloadable. As fully compatible with the arduino uno board, the board uses the original arduino ide, on windows, mac os x or linux. Atmega328 microcontrollers are from the 8bit avr microcontroller family. Hardware network security cloud software development artificial intelligence. The circuit connection for rgb led arduino interfacing is shown in below figure now for the tricky part, say we want to turn the red led in set1 and green led in set2. When i was in my 2nd year of my engineering i did some research and came across the term cnc and i got fascinated by that. Arduino software is installed in the computer and so that we can edit and upload the program according to the applications. It contains everything needed to support the microcontroller simply connect it to a computer with a usb cable to get started. It has 14 digital inputoutput pins of which 6 can be used as pwm outputs, 6 analog inputs, a 16 mhz ceramic resonator, a usb connection, a power jack, an icsp header, and a reset button. Jan 02, 2020 download mygps arduino nano diy for free.
Arduino uno pinout, examples, programming and applications. The uno can be programmed with arduino software integrated development environment. List of arduino boards and compatible systems wikipedia. It has more than a dozen digital inputoutput pins and a half dozen analog input pins. This is the recommended board for those who want to commence their arduino or. May 09, 2017 in short an atmega328 is a microcontroller chip found on arduino uno boards. Arduino uno to atmega328 shrinking your arduino projects duration. The atmega328 on the uno comes preprogrammed with a.
Pdf get more power in your projects with arduino due. Even there are some little differences with respect to the original one, it is almost the same in terms of usage and software. This instructable is for the software of my weater station project. Wir verwenden mikrocontroller entwicklungsboards wie z. This is a nonexhaustive list of arduino boards and compatible systems. Simple, clear programming environment the arduino software ide is easytouse for beginners, yet. Otherwise, you will have to either update the bootloader or try a resistor then capacitor until you find the incantation that disables autoreset. And while you cannot decompile to source code from an arduino, you could certainly copy whatever program and data is contained in a working uno microcontroller and insert the chip into another uno official or clone board. Difference between arduino and pic microcontrollers youtube. Please read it first to understand all explanations. The arduino uno is supplied with an atmega328p microcontroller in a dual inline package dip and needs to be replaced with the same microcontroller.
The highperformance microchip 8bit avr riscbased microcontroller combines 32kb isp flash memory with readwhilewrite capabilities, 1kb eeprom, 2kb sram, 23 general purpose io lines, 32 general purpose working registers, three flexible timercounters with compare modes, internal and external interrupts,serial programmable usart, a byte. Its a simple and eastytouse development board that is relying on a microcontroller in it. Keeyees pro micro atmega32u4 5v 16mhz micro usb development board module microcontroller for arduino ide leonardo bootloader pack of 3pcs 4. Mar 18, 2017 arduino uno to atmega328 shrinking your arduino projects duration. This provides you a cheaper opportunitiy to get started with arduino boards. The beginners guide to software defined radio rtlsdr duration. The bluno board sports the same formfactor as the original arduino uno, except it includes a bluetooth low energy module, the cc2540 soc from texas instruments. Arduino uno features 14 digital inputoutput pins six of which can be used as pwm outputs, six analog inputs, and a 16mhz quartz crystal. Select arduino uno from the tools board menu according to the microcontroller on your board. To develop an arduino nano based gps module that is low cost, portable and can be used in astronomy.
The environment is written in java and based on processing and other opensource software. Arduino uno microcontroller board arduino mouser deutschland. Select arduino uno w atmega328 from the tools board menu according to the microcontroller on your board. Arduino is great for using internet with the wifi shield, and there is the android adk for arduino that is just booming. Atmega328 and incorporated esp8266 wifi unit are the two components of arduino uno wifi. Plus there is a huge community out there so if you have any trouble, i will promise someone will help. We power the pin8 and pin9 of uno, and ground pin7, pin6. As an open source electronic platform aiming easy to use hardware and software arduino.
It has 14 digital inputoutput pins of which 6 can be used as pwm outputs, 6 analog inputs, a 16 mhz crystal oscillator, a usb connection, a power jack, an icsp header, and a reset button. Download picsimlab pic simulator laboratory for free. Most of the electronics geeks are asking the whole list of arduino mega 2560 projects pdf here we will share list every month as our projects are being updated on daily basis. The arduino mega 2560 is a microcontroller board based on the atmega2560. You may need to replace your arduino uno microcontroller with a new one if the old one has blown. The iteaduino uno microcontroller is compatible with the arduino uno and provides a number of useful features. Learn the basics of the pic32 microcontroller duration. It is perfectly ok to try a simple echo program, where you wire the hardwareserial port to a software serial port.
Arduino mega 2560 board is just like a brother of arduino uno board. It uses arduino uno atmega328p as the brain of the robot and a special grbl firmware for gcode interpretation and motion control. Luckily, there is a very easy to use library to implement software serial connections. The atmega328 on the uno comes preprogrammed with a bootloader that allows the user to upload new code to the mcu without the use of an external hardware programmer. If more serial connections are needed, you must implement these in software. It also uses a core x, y cartesian movement to control both x and y axis. Arduino uno in bangladesh the arduino uno is a microcontroller board based on the atmega328 datasheet.
If you have the latest bootloader installed, you do not need to disable autoreset. Bluno ble with arduino uno the bluno board sports the same formfactor as the original arduino uno, except it includes a bluetooth low energy module, the cc2540 soc from texas instruments. Picsimlab supports picsim microcontrollers pic16f84, pic16f628, pic16f648, pic16f777, pic16f877a, pic18f452, pic18f4520, pic18f4550 and pic18f4620 and. Introduction to arduino uno arduino uno is a microcontroller board developed by arduino. Apr 18, 20 arduino is an opensource electronics prototyping platform based on flexible, easytouse hardware and software. The arduino uno is a microcontroller board based on the. It can have more memory space as compared to other boards of arduino. Arduino consists of both a physical programmable circuit board often referred to as a microcontroller and a piece of software, or ide integrated development environment that runs on your computer, used to write and upload computer code to the physical board. Almost all arduino boards can be programmed b y arduino software called ide. The arduino uno can be programmed with the arduino software download.
It has 54 digital inputoutput pins of which 15 can be used as pwm outputs, 16 analog inputs, 4 uarts hardware serial ports, a 16 mhz crystal oscillator, a usb connection, a power jack, an icsp header, and a reset button. The arduino uno is a microcontroller board based on the atmega328 processor. Arduino uno hardware ultimate guide to arduino parts and. Up to 6 of the digital pins can be used for pwm pulse width modulation. In 16x2 lcd there are 16 pins over all if there is a back light, if there is no back light there will. Picsimlab is a realtime emulator for pic and arduino. The atmega328 on the arduino uno comes preburned with a bootloader that allows you to upload new code. The arduino uno atmega328 has a single hardware serial connection. Using arduino uno to program an external microcontroller. Introduction to arduino mega 2560 microcontrollers lab. Most microcontroller systems are limited to windows. Various kinds of arduino board are present in the market. Arduino isnt a microcontroller nor a microprocessor. It uses an atmel atmega328 for the main processor and an atmega8u2 for handling usb.
Dec 30, 2016 caracteristiques arduino uno microcontroleur. Now for the tricky part, say we want to turn the red led in set1 and green led in set2. Arduino uno r3 microcontroller motor driver speed control with arduino direction control using push buttons and arduino motor driver speed control with arduino direction control using push buttons and arduino description arduino is an opensource electronics prototyping platform based on flexible, easytouse hardware and software. My early research was on cnc milling and drilling but making a cnc milling or drilling machine requires good. Arduino uno is a microcontroller board based on the atmega328p datasheet. In addition to powering up the arduino uno hardware, the power supplied via the barrel connector can be accessed at vin to power up components on the breadboard or arduino shields. Because of the both mcus the software concept is based on two parts. That time i came across a brand called inventables that manufactures desktop cncs for makers and low volume manufacturing. The arduino uno is a microcontroller board based on the atmega328 datasheet.